Chris Noth, best known for his role as Mr Big in Sex and the City and And Just Like That, has been accused of sexually assaulting two women – something the actor strongly denies. It's said by the Hollywood Reporter that the two unnamed alleged victims came forward after Noth reprised his role as Big in the new SATC reboot.

The 67-year-old has responded to the accusations by saying his encounters with Lily*, 31, and Zoe*, 40, were both consensual. When contacted for comment on the story he replied to THR with: "The accusations against me made by individuals I met years, even decades, ago are categorically false. These stories could’ve been from 30 years ago or 30 days ago — no always means no — that is a line I did not cross."

He continued, "The encounters were consensual. It’s difficult not to question the timing of these stories coming out. I don’t know for certain why they are surfacing now, but I do know this: I did not assault these women."

Both women are said to have come forward to the Hollywood Reporter independently and to not know one another. One alleges they were assaulted by Noth in in 2015 (during which time Noth had been married to his wife Tara Wilson for three years) and the other in 2004 (by which point Noth and Wilson had been together for at least two years).

Speaking under a false name, Zoe alleges that she was a new graduate working in an entertainment office in 2004 when Noth pursued her. She says that he would leave flirty voicemails and deliberately walk past her desk, during a time when Sex and the City was at its peak and he was "like a God to us".

She says that Noth invited her to visit a pool in his apartment block, which she did (as a friend also lived in the building) and that they spent some time hanging out in a group in a jacuzzi, before Noth returned to his flat to take a phone call – leaving a book behind.

Zoe alleges that when she went to Noth's apartment to return the book to him, they shared a kiss (which she says she thought would one day be a "fun story" to tell her friends), but that quickly, things turned violent.

She alleges that Noth then raped her from behind, in front of a mirror, and ignored her request to use a condom. "It was very painful and I yelled out 'Stop!' and he didn’t," she said. "I said, 'Can you at least get a condom?' and he laughed at me."

Zoe also claims that she needed stitches afterwards, which she went to a local hospital to get, where she reported the assault but wouldn't name the perpetrator (out of fear of losing her job).

Lily, also a pseudonym, told THR she was working in a nightclub in New York when she met Noth in 2015. She describes herself as a fan of his and was flattered to be asked to dinner by him, only when she arrived at the restaurant, the kitchen was shut.

After drinks, Lily alleges Noth invited her back to his nearby apartment for whiskey. "We were listening to music, and he has all these books about art and fashion. He tried to make out with me. I cautiously entertained it. He’s older and looked older. He kept trying and trying and trying, and I should have said no more firmly and left. And then the next thing I knew, he pulled down his pants and he was standing in front of me."

She claims before she knew it, "He was having sex with me from the back in a chair. We were in front of a mirror. I was kind of crying as it happened."

Lily alleges Noth later messaged her saying, "By the way I have to ask did you enjoy our night last week. I thought it was a lot of fun but I wasn’t quite sure how you felt."

Noth and Wilson share two children together.
